But why trucks specifically? Why not unblocked first-person shooters or fantasy RPGs? The answer lies in the psychological concept of ludic satisfaction . Truck games are fundamentally about overcoming inertia and managing momentum. Unlike racing games that reward reckless speed, truck games reward patience, foresight, and spatial awareness. The player is tasked with maneuvering a long, heavy, articulated vehicle through tight loading docks, winding mountain passes, or chaotic urban intersections. This is the digital equivalent of threading a needle with a freight train. The tension is not derived from an external enemy, but from the immutable laws of physics. In an environment like school—where students have little control over their schedule, curriculum, or movement—the act of successfully reversing a tractor-trailer into a narrow bay provides a potent sense of agency. The game says: The world is chaotic, but here, you can be precise. Here, you can win through skill alone. unblocked truck games
Furthermore, unblocked truck games serve as a surprisingly effective, albeit unintentional, educational tool. They are, in essence, simplified vehicle dynamics simulators. Players learn, often subconsciously, the principles of high-center-of-gravity stability (taking a corner too fast causes a jackknife), the importance of braking distance, and the concept of “off-tracking”—the phenomenon where the rear wheels of a long vehicle take a tighter path than the front wheels. These are not abstract physics equations on a whiteboard; they are visceral, experiential lessons. A student who flips a truck on a mountain pass in Offroader V8 understands the relationship between speed, mass, and friction more deeply than one who merely memorizes Newton’s laws.
